PreventEd is the region's largest provider of school-based substance use prevention programming. Annually, we deliver evidence-based programs to approximately 60,000 students (K-12) in 260 area schools. PreventEd also extends prevention work beyond the classroom. PreventEd's youth leadership programs turn peer influence into a positive force by leveraging the powerful effect young people have on one another's attitudes, beliefs, and behaviors.

Our prevention education and youth leadership programs heighten awareness of the unique risks substance use poses to youth, correct dangerous myths and misinformation, encourage healthy choices and behaviors, develop leadership and resiliency skills, and counter false stereotypes of non-drug users as boring and "un-cool." Participants return to their schools and communities empowered to serve as credible sources of information and as role models for their peers.

Additionally, staff provide low- or no-cost virtual and in-person assessments, and trainings for community members on a variety of topics, including OEND (Overdose Education and Naloxone Distribution) training for first responders, and other organizations. PreventEd is a certified Prevention Resource Center, and our Community Strategists provide support services to local community coalitions that deliver more localized grassroots solutions. These staff provide technical support and guidance with grant writing, education, strategic planning, seminars, and special events.

Mission

PreventEd works to reduce the harms of alcohol and other drug use through education, intervention and advocacy. We envision a region free of problems associated with the misuse of alcohol and other drugs, especially among youth.
